Transportation Options

Once you arrive at Amsterdam’s airport Schiphol you have many options to make it to Amsterdam’s city centre:

1. Train

One of the easiest and affordable ways to go to Amsterdam is by train. There is its own train station located underneath the main terminal building, at the airport. From here you have regular trains to Amsterdam Central Station and city’s central hub it is. The trip occurs in about 15-20 minutes and runs all day.

2. Bus

As an alternative, you can also take a bus from the airport to Amsterdam. The bus terminal is found just outside the arrivals hall and some major bus service departing from the airport to the vast parts of the city. The trip may take a bit longer than the train but buses provide scenery along the route, so you can catch views of the Dutch landscape.

3. Taxi

If your preferred route is shorter or you’re packing much luggage, a taxi may be a great choice. Taxi s are very common outside of the airport, and the trip to Amsterdam city centre normally takes around 20 minutes, depending on the traffic conditions. But bear in mind, the taxis are pricier than public transport.

Must-See Attractions

When you get to Amsterdam, the choice of things to see doesn’t end. A few places to add to you itinerary are:

1. The Anne Frank House

A trip to the Anne Frank House gives you a harrowing look at the life of Anne Frank, a Jewish girl who lived hidden in the house to avoid the Nazis during World War II. The museum is situated in the house where Anne and her family lived in hiding, and itís an extremely powerful – and educational – experience.

2. The Van Gogh Museum

A tribute to the works of the famous Dutch artist, Vincent van Gogh, the Van Gogh Museum is an art and history treasure. It contains the biggest gathering of Van Gogh’s creations giving a singular probing into the brilliant mind of the genius artists.

3. The Rijksmuseum

The Rijksmuseum is a national museum which presents the Netherlands’ rich artistic and cultural heritage. Households to masterpieces from the famous Dutch superstars like Rembrandt and Vermeer, the museum is an art lover’s absolute.page.

Exploring the Canals

Amsterdam is commonly known as the “Venice of the North” right after it because of the way its numerous canals run through it. Amsterdam’s canals must rank among the finest sightseeing experiences – there are many ways to explore them.

1. Canal Cruises

Taking a canal tour encourages you to boat slowly through the city’s waterways while admiring the sharp scenery. There are many canal cruise options to choose from, from guided tours to a romantic candlelit dinner.

2. Rent a Bicycle

Amsterdam is famous of cycling and cycling renting is great way to discover the city at your own pace. With kilometres of dedicated bike paths to connect with, it’s easy to wind your way along to the city’s picturesque canalside streets and stumble upon secret gems along the way.

Culinary Delights

No tour found to be complete without experiencing local food. Gastronomic offers in Amsterdam are incredibly diverse:

1. Dutch Pancakes

Do try the authentic Dutch pancakes called “pannenkoeken.” These big, flat flaps of pancake can be filled with a medley of sweet or savory toppings, making them a universally enjoyable snack.

2. Stroopwafels

Sample Amsterdam’s famous street food, stroopwafels. Thin, sweet waffle cookies are filled with caramel and taste best with a still warm cup of coffee or tea.

3. Raw Herring

Should your sense of adventure prompt you, then be sure to try raw herring – one of Holland’s main delicacies. Accompanied by pickles and onions, this new and already outstanding dish is a local’s fancy.
